    PS you don’t need to find an old computer, modern windows can still run most 32bit programs in compatibility mode, and then you just need a usb to serial adapter, I’ve had the most reliable experiences with support using the FTDI chipset ones:

    I can vouch for this one, as I've purchased and use it, but any FTDI one should work:
    https://www.amazon.com/dp/B006AA04K0

    And the D3000 should have 3 cards installed if complete, two at the top and one at the bottom, one for each slot.
